Output 9908439d06367c28939c1c4979bdf2d49fd202e33a82c3f54599ae2e83b4ccfd:0

value
245664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9bde3c0b2b020814a8906c8eb736d3ec9c9800e OP_EQUAL
address
3L5jDsD73wVaZkVYm4CXms3F1VptQCRZyC
transaction
9908439d06367c28939c1c4979bdf2d49fd202e33a82c3f54599ae2e83b4ccfd
spent
true